This 2001 Chaparral 240 Signature is a 23'11" express cruiser located in Rockwall, Texas. If you are looking to get into the express cruiser market, this a great size to start with as it's still easy to tow and
with the included trailer, you can go from lake to lake with ease. Power comes from the proven Mercruiser 6.2 liter V8 and is mated to a hearty Mercruiser Bravo Three outdrive. Dependable propulsion is always at the ready. The birdpit area gives you great open-air space and a Bimini top to give you shade when you want it and the full canvas enclosure is still in great condition.
The a/c system runs on shore power and was recently replaced keeping the forward berth cool even on the hottest days. Open the engine cover and you will find a super clean bilge area with no signs of oil or fuel leakage. if the open water is calling your name and you want a dependable boat with plenty of seating

The Carver 32 Mariner features a step-down cabin, floorplan that provides a spacious, comfortable cruising environment.
This 1987 Carver Mariner 3297 is a 32' Aft Cabin located in Rockwall, Texas. If you are looking for a terrific boat to entertain with or just enjoy quiet evenings on the lake in your favorite cove or simply relax at the dock,
this is a great setup to do that with and at a price that will be hard to beat. Powered by Twin Crusader 270 V8 inboard engines in a V-Drive setup, this boat still runs great according to the seller and the low-hour gas generator is still running strong as well.
Great sleeping capacity inside as the dinette converts to a double berth in the main salon as well as a convertible sleeper sofa and nice separate forward stateroom that gives you private access to the spacious bathroom that includes a new head. A fully equipped and spacious galley kitchen makes meal prep an easy task and the beautiful original teak wood inside the cabin has been well-maintained and oiled over the years. Outside
you will find an easy-to-access flybridge with plenty of seating with a full canvas snap-on cover in great condition. The helm controls are laid out for easy use and are all still in good condition There is a full zip enclosure that is fairly new and the seller states the isinglass is clear and in great shape.
Access to the boat from the swim platform is easy with a mid-located transom door. The same marine mechanic has regularly maintained this boat for many years and the seller has many records that can be supplied with an offer. The boat has always been a freshwater boat spending the first part of its life on Lake Texoma before being moved to Lake Ray Hubbard about 12 years ago, according

JOB FUNCTIONS: Receives new case referrals; conducts background investigations; interviews family members and referring agencies; gathers school and social data, which includes current and past counseling; coordinates with a Juvenile Services Counselor and/or a Licensed Chemical Dependency Counselor (LCDC) if substance abuse screenings and/or chemical backssments are needed.
Administers the Massachusetts Youth Screening Instrument (MAYSI); completes risk and needs backssments, and Positive Achievement Change Tool (PACT) prescreen backssments and Commercial interactionual Exploitation Identification Tool (CSE-IT) in accordance with TJJD standards for new case referrals. Administers and
completes Commercial interactionual Exploitation Identification Tool (CSE-IT) in accordance with TJJD standards. Enters information into the Juvenile Justice Information System (JJIS).
Enters chronological information into the Juvenile Case Management System (JCMS), including every contact, conversation with client and family, and collateral contacts made with the District Attorney's Office and staff, among others; enters family member information into JCMS including work information and income. Prepares social history, referring pending cases to a field Probation Officer for completion of a PACT full backssment, by compiling notes; school information regarding grades, attendance and
discipline; results of psychological evaluations and/or chemical backssments, along with information regarding current or prior counseling and other relevant data contained in JCMS file.
Reviews gathered information; makes recommendations for case disposition; testifies in court and conducts home studies as required. Serves as a victim coordinator by mailing letters to victims on all crimes against persons and property offenses; following up and making contact with victims via telephone; receiving victim impact statements for court cases; notifying victims of court dates if requested; generating victim services report and determining restitution amounts to be paid to victims.
Oversees implementation and effective management of electronic monitoring services for juveniles as directed; monitors juveniles by conducting urinalysis; follows chain of custody procedures prior to mailing specimens to the laboratory for further analysis and confirmations needed for prosecution; monitors youth on temporary pre-court supervision while completing first offender or drug education first offender programs. Works 24 hour/day on-call duty on a weekly rotating schedule to make decisions concerning the detention of any juveniles based on department policies; conducts pre-detention screenings as necessary; prepares documents and coordinates detention hearings; testifies in court.
Refers cases to District Attorney's office. Oversees juveniles who are placed in the detention center; ensures all prescribed medications are filled and provided to detention center staff; provides or arranges for transportation of juveniles to doctor appointments and court hearing; monitors number of days juveniles are detained and schedules detention hearings in accordance with the law; provides on-going detention supervision for continued appropriateness of detention.
